I shot a few photos of crayfish in this section of the river.
The crayfish in the section approaching the mouth of King's Creek
seemed a bit different than those we saw a little further downstream.
As in that area, the rocky riverbed was quite literally
crawling with crayfish of all sizes. One could barely move
any stone without exposing at least one crayfish. As well,
caddisfly larvae were abundant on the undersides of most stones.
